Two kinds of DMSs are involved with this review. kind-A DMSs are CpG web-sites that exhibit hypomethylation in blood cells but are hypermethylated in a specific tissue of fascination. Conversely, type-B DMSs are hypermethylated in blood cells and hypomethylated in the particular tissue. Our pipeline executes two alignment scripts for each sample, building aligned, sorted, and indexed *.bam data files: a single for alignment for the genome corresponding to the experiment (typically mouse or human) and a person on the ∼48-kb λ-bacteriophage genome included to every sample prior to bisulfite conversion. The end result is really a Bismark alignment report, which summarizes various crucial parameters, such as the mapping price, which is often reduce in bisulfite sequencing than other sequencing technologies a result of the complexities of alignment as talked over previously mentioned, and an estimate in the methylation frequency in Every single possible cytosine context (CpG, CHG, and CHH, where H is any noncytosine foundation).
